    Forgetful INFP's?

    Is forgetting people's names a problem for other INFP's?
    Sometimes people have to tell me WAY too many times -- Unless, of course I REALLY like them, then I remember right away, but that rarely ever happens.



    For example: I worked with a guy for a year, saw and talked to him every day, even went out for beers with him and his brother a few times. Saw him about 6 months later and for the life of me...I COULDN'T REMEMBER HIS NAME!! I was SO embarrassed, he was insulted beyond belief.

    And how about dates?
    I always forget these too.
    Facts? Statistics?
    This always gets me into trouble when I'm debating my INTP brother (on ANY subject) because I often get them "wrong" only by a little, but he jumps right on it and decides the whole idea or theory is "invalid" because of this. He gets stuck on the "details" I feel, while missing the "big picture" -- I feel.


    Even after I've printed out the articles and tried to memorize the factual details, I soon forget them. This drives me mad.

    So, my question is: How are other INFP's at remembering such things??? A.K.A. can I blame it on my "type?"

    my memory mystifies me. i forget names, especially in work environments, even after months of constant interaction. i don't know the birth dates of ANYONE in my extended family. i can't remember what i ate yesterday. i'll forget halfway into a room what i needed in there, or when talking forget midsentence what my point is because another thought has entered my headspace.

    i second being a comatose goldfish. a senile comatose goldfish. with a gimpy fin.

    oddly, i can have great long-term memory for certain things. i have one memory of being in a baby crib. i remember dreams from when i was younger than five. i've noticed my memory is very dreamlike and abstracted like watercolour running together, unless i'm emotionally invested. in the latter case, my memory works in the language of Si and is incredibly vivid. i remember my travel and music memories in full detail, in terms of colour, the olfactory, temperature, what i was feeling, where everything was located spacially, the direction of the wind. all of which normally fades for me unless i'm emotionally rooted in the memory somehow while it's happening.

    i do have a theory that all my brain turbines for basic daily short-term memory are useless because music is consuming all the energy. if i hear a song i haven't heard in 10 years, i will know every single lyric instantly. if i pick up an instrument i haven't played in 5 years and begin playing something i used to know, i will remember the chords instantly. and yet it happens often that i forget whether i've brushed my teeth and have to brush them again. it disturbs my family.
